码迷,mamicode.com
首页 > 其他好文 > 详细

PAT练习num4-D进制的A+B

时间:2020-05-09 17:11:27      阅读:58      评论:0      收藏:0      [点我收藏+]

标签:--   base   names   bsp   hit   ann   span   ram   tom   

输入两个非负 10 进制整数 A 和 B (≤),输出 A+B 的 D (1)进制数。

输入格式:

输入在一行中依次给出 3 个整数 A、B 和 D。

输出格式:

输出 A+B 的 D 进制数。

输入样例:

123 456 8
 

输出样例:

1103

code:#

#include<iostream>
using namespace std;
int main() {
int a,b,count,d;
cin>>a>>b>>d;
count=a+b;
int z[40],sum=0;
do {
z[sum++]=count%d;
count/=d;
} while(count!=0);
for(int i=sum-1; i>=0; i--)
cout<<z[i];
return 0;
}

PAT练习num4-D进制的A+B

标签:--   base   names   bsp   hit   ann   span   ram   tom   

原文地址:https://www.cnblogs.com/zhenqiang0608/p/12858504.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!